**Handover: Quellhorn Alert Deduplicator**

Taking over from me: dedup window is 90s, keyed on fingerprint plus team. Known issue — restarts drop the in-memory window, causing a brief alert storm. Fix branch persists state to the local vault; review pending. The vault relocks on every deploy, so you'll need to unlock it before testing. Recovery passphrase is noted below.

recovery phrase for fajeg-kawep: druix-gorius-briax-ulaeth-fraox-lammir-pelox-jormir-pelwyn-julir

Break-glass access: Strokeboard undo/redo subsystem

The undo/redo history in the Strokeboard diagram editor is an append-only command log; emergency edits to it are normally forbidden. For a security review requiring direct log inspection, break-glass access grants a read-only session that auto-expires in one hour. To open that session, the vault prompt accepts the recovery passphrase below.

unlock words, fafog-tajop: fendor-kasix

Parcel webhook (Cartwheel Logistics) failing: check the dispatcher pod first, then replay dead-lettered events from the holding queue. If signatures mismatch, rotate the shared secret via the ops console and re-enable delivery. Do not purge the queue. Confirm the consumer is running the expected build by comparing against the token below.

trace token, baweg-kagaf: htk21_9529349b842c81a62481d

## 2.8.0 — Setting renamed

In RateScope 2.8, the setting `parity.scan_token` has been renamed to `PARITY_SCAN_SECRET` to align with our environment-variable naming scheme. Plugins targeting the hotel rate-parity checker must update their config before the 2.8 rollout; the old name is ignored silently. Remove the deprecated key from your .env, then append the new secret line directly below this point.

env line for yahaf-kageg: VAULT_KEY5=978f5

Q: How do I tail production logs with the Snagline CLI?

A: Run `snagline tail` with a service name and environment flag. Default window is 15 minutes; use `--since` to extend. Filters accept key=value pairs, not regex — that's deliberate, regex on the hot path melted the broker once. Output is redacted by default; `--raw` needs an approval token from the Hatchgate team. Install instructions, flag reference, and the redaction policy are documented on the internal page below.

dashboard of tajef-bagaf = https://jira.lumicsys.test/pipeline/pages/ticket/board/38c7a6816de95075